7.
Leaking battery.
Battery could leak if
punctured or damaged.
Fire or rapid release of pressurized
gas.
Stop use immediately if you see
any sign of battery damage. Do not
use until the battery is replaced or
repaired.
8.
Shock.
Plugging in the USB cable while
wet could cause electrical shock.
Electrical shock, which may result
in serious injury or death.
Do not plug in the USB cable when
Jet, the cable, or you are wet.
9.
Allergies to plastic.
If you have plastic
allergies, the plastic used on the
surfaces of the product (including the
sunglass frame, frame arms,
electronics, and battery module) may
cause an allergic reaction.
Allergic reaction, skin irritation.
If you have a plastic allergy,
consult your doctor before using
Jet.
If you have an allergic reaction
when using Jet, stop using Jet
immediately and see your doctor
before resuming use.
